Police in Virginia have arrested a 19-year-old Saturday in connection with a shooting outside Virginia State University residence halls that left five people injured.

What we know:

–>

Camron Harris of Henrico was arrested on Saturday, the Chesterfield County Police announced, after officers found him hiding in a closed on campus. He was not a student at the university, according to police.

<!–>

–>

The backstory:

<!–>

The shooting happened early Saturday morning. Officers responded around 1:28 a.m. to the 3300 block of Boisseau Street and found five people suffering from gunshot wounds outside VSU residence halls.

–>

All five victims were taken to area hospitals.

<!–>

One person is in critical condition. The other four sustained injuries that are not life-threatening, according to the university. The victims ranged in age from 17 to 23, according to officials.

–>

<!–>

VSU student released from hospital

–>

Virginia State University said one of the five people shot was a VSU student.

<!–>

The student suffered injuries that were not life-threatening and has since been released from the hospital.

–>

What’s next:

<!–>

Chesterfield County Police are leading the investigation with assistance from VSU Police, the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ives and the Hanover County Sheriff’s Office.
